Increased Automation

Automated cranes, conveyor systems, and guided vehicles are replacing many manual cargo handling processes. Reliable automotive electrical connectors support these automated systems by providing stable electrical communication and continuous equipment performance.

Artificial Intelligence

Artificial intelligence helps analyze operational data, optimize cargo movement, predict equipment maintenance, and improve scheduling decisions. AI enables terminal operators to increase efficiency while reducing unnecessary downtime.

Real-Time Data Monitoring

Modern terminals use sensors, tracking systems, and digital platforms to monitor cargo and equipment continuously. Instant access to operational information allows businesses to respond quickly to changing logistics conditions.

Sustainable Infrastructure

Many logistics terminals are investing in electric vehicles, energy-efficient equipment, and environmentally friendly operating practices. Heavy duty waterproof electrical connectors support electric-powered equipment by maintaining reliable electrical performance even in harsh outdoor environments.

Digital Terminal Management

Integrated management platforms connect warehouse operations, transportation scheduling, cargo tracking, and equipment monitoring into a centralized system. This improves operational visibility and helps businesses make faster, data-driven decisions.
